git clone git@github.com:cwsmith/phastaChef.git
cd phastaChef
git clone git@github.com:PHASTA/phasta.git
git clone git@github.com:SCOREC/core.git
wget www.scorec.rpi.edu/~cwsmith/phastaChefTests.tar.gz .
tar xzf phastaChefTests.tar.gz # use for CASES path below
wget https://www.scorec.rpi.edu/pumi/pumi_test_meshes.tar.gz
tar xzf pumi_test_meshes.tar.gz # use for MESHES path below
The following example compilation instructions assume that both the phasta and core repos were
downloaded following the Setup instructions above. If you already have the
repos checked out the variables -DCORE_SRC_DIR=/path/to/core
and
-DPHASTA_SRC_DIR=/path/to/phasta
can be passed to
the cmake command to specify their locations.
Note, the following disables the SVLS and PETSC solvers and relies on LESLIB for the incompressible solver and the native compressible solver.
opt="-Wextra -pedantic -g -O2 "
cmake .. \
-DCMAKE_C_COMPILER=mpicc \
-DCMAKE_CXX_COMPILER=mpicxx \
-DCMAKE_Fortran_COMPILER=gfortran \
-DCMAKE_C_FLAGS="$opt" \
-DCMAKE_CXX_FLAGS="$opt" \
-DCMAKE_EXE_LINKER_FLAGS="-ldl $opt" \
-DCMAKE_INSTALL_PREFIX=$PWD/install_nothread/ \
\
-DPCU_COMPRESS=ON \
-DENABLE_ZOLTAN=ON \
-DIS_TESTING=True \
-DMESHES=/path/to/core/testMeshes \
\
-DPHASTA_INCOMPRESSIBLE=ON \
-DPHASTA_COMPRESSIBLE=ON \
-DPHASTA_USE_SVLS=OFF \
-DPHASTA_USE_PETSC=OFF \
-DLESLIB=/path/to/libles.a \
-DPHASTA_TESTING=ON \
-DCASES=/path/to/phastaChefTests/ \
..
make
make test
